DragonCell is an extract derived from Nothern dragonhead (Dracocephalum ruyshiana) stem cells. It contains high concentration of phenolic substances. Among them >60% are caffeic acid derivatives, including rosmarinic acid and chlorogenic acid. These are well known antioxidants with beneficial biological activities, including anti-inflammatory, anti-ageing and anti-rosacea.
DragonCell boost proliferation of dermal and epidermal cells reversing skin ageing processes. In addition, it stimulates collagen production in the same time inhibiting activity of collagen degrading enzymes.
Effect on skin cell proliferation
DragonCell already at concentrations 0.25% and 0.5% stimulate skin cell growth and division. Just 24h after application it increases proliferation of skin keratinocytes by 24%. Proliferation of dermal fibroblasts is increased by 15% within 48h.
Protects skin from UV-induced stress
DragonCell boosts capability of skin keratinocytes to resist UV light induced stress – after exposure to UVA/UVB viability of keratinocytes preincubated with 1% DragonCell is 27% higher than control. If added after UV-exposure DragonCell contributes to maintenance of skin cell viability due to its anti-radical activity.
Modulation of capillary structures
Rosacea and cuperose are conditions associated with inappropriate proliferation of endothelial cells, dilated blood vessels and changes in permeability of capillaries. DragonCell at concentrations 0.5 and 1% inhibits proliferation of endothelial cells, formation and branching of capillaries. This makes DragonCell a valuable ingredient for anti-cuperose and anti-rosacea applications.
Boosts production of collagen and protects it from degradation
In vitro tests show that DragonCell at concentration range 0.5-1% boosts expression of collagen and in the same time protects it from degradation by inhibiting expression of matrix metalloproteinases.
